/// SVM providers prune historical transactions, so there is no long-lived
/// reference transaction to pin extracted values against. The check verifies the
/// provider's chain identity instead: the genesis hash never changes.
pub async fn check_svm<Chain>(client: HttpClient, expected_genesis_hash: &str) -> anyhow::Result<()>
where
Chain: SvmChain + Send + Sync,
{
let expected: NetworkFingerprint =
SvmInspector::<HttpClient, Chain>::canonical_fingerprint(expected_genesis_hash);
let inspector = SvmInspector::<HttpClient, Chain>::new(client);
let got = inspector
.network_fingerprint()
.await
.context("failed to fetch the genesis hash")?;
if got != expected {
return Err(Mismatch::ChainId {
expected: expected.to_string(),
got: got.to_string(),
}
.into());
}
Ok(())
}
